This ebook consists of a summary of the ideas, viewpoints and facts presented by Chris Mooney and Sheril Kirshenbaum in their book “Unscientific America: How Scientific Illiteracy Threatens Our Future”. This summary offers a concise overview of the entire book in less than 30 minutes reading time. However this work does not replace in any case Chris Mooney’s and Sheril Kirshenbaum’s book.
Mooney and Kirshenbaum argue that science and society have been disconnected in the modern area they show the consequence and propose solutions to that situation.
